Caller Display

I've have had caller display for some time now but ever since problems with low broadband speed which BT are still trying to sort out, it has disappeared. Is there any connection between the two?

According to plusnet the service is still enabled and I have done this by dialling *#234# but still no display when calls are received. I've re-enabled and again by dialing in *234#. It's a puzzle to be sure as even private numbers held on my phone are not showing up.      

If there is a connection between this and slow broadband then perhaps I will have to wait until that's sorted.

Re: Caller Display


@Minivanman wrote:

I've have had caller display for some time now but ever since problems with low broadband speed which BT are still trying to sort out, it has disappeared. Is there any connection between the two?

Almost certainly. The caller display device responds to an audio data signal sent by the exchange immediately prior to the application of ringing current. Any slight corruption, or substantial attenuation of that signal will prevent correct operation.
